Output 28073f90b2a949cf7fdbd44601149a28bb039957cdec814dc7b90ca1e959fbe4:8

value
52439
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1d08a26adbe67991b6f0d34d2a2832e243135bd5 OP_EQUAL
address
34LXs3BcrC4HK475DFBJWKyHjKo1W957uB
transaction
28073f90b2a949cf7fdbd44601149a28bb039957cdec814dc7b90ca1e959fbe4
spent
true